HikariAnti

>The equatorial diameter Earth is about 7926 miles (12,756 km) while the polar diameter is 7900 miles (12,714 km) That's a difference of only 42km. If we shrunk Earth down to the size of a tennis ball the difference would be about ~0.2mm if we go further it is smother than an average marble. So yes. The earth is actually an extremely smooth sphere we just like to pretend that it's not.


jesus_hates_me2

Both. If you scale the Earth down to the size of a billiard ball, the planet will be smoother than the surface of the ball. Earth, at normal scale is far from a perfect sphere or smooth ball. It's wider in the middle generally than a sphere and has high and low spots of the crust (think bottom of the ocean to the top of the Himalayas) that are not spread out evenly or even located in any real recognizable pattern.

desticon

The oceanic crust was displaced downward into the mantle. Which means there is less mass over that area relative to the surroundings.


Business-Emu-6923

Rock acts kinda like a liquid on large scales. The crust will self-level over time, the only reason we have mountains at all is volcanism and subduction and the like. When the northern hemisphere was covered in ice, the crust found a new “level” and was pushed down furthest where the ice was thickest. You are right, it’s still in rebound after the ice melted.


[deleted]

[удалено]


2018redditaccount

The crust was pushed down because of glaciers on top which displaced the liquid layer below. The liquid didn’t just stay at the edges - it spread out to fill the space available. However, it can’t fill that area back in until the crust rebounds.


trailnotfound

To be clear, the mantle isn't liquid but it can flow slowly over long periods of time, similar to how glaciers are solid ice but can flow downhill.

Tophigale220

Large Low-Shear-Velocity Provinces (LLSVP’s) are superplumes or higher density regions of Earth’s mantle and they are largely responsible for differences in magnetic/gravitational field. So far only two of such regions have been discovered. One got a name of Tuzo, and other Jason. Some scientists suspect these might be remnants of an ancient planet Thea after cataclysmic collision with ancient Earth, while others believe these might be remnants of the ocean tectonic plates that sank to the bottom after billions of years.
